fs: open: Add Truncate flag to zfs open



This commit has added new flag FS_O_TRUNC to support truncation
during file open. Modified fs_open to handle truncation based on
provided flags. Included unit tests for flag behavior with common
filesystems.

@@ -134,6 +134,7 @@ int fs_open(struct fs_file_t *zfp, const char *file_name, fs_mode_t flags)
{
	struct fs_mount_t *mp;
	int rc = -EINVAL;
	bool truncate_file = false;

	if ((file_name == NULL) ||
			(strlen(file_name) <= 1) || (file_name[0] != '/')) {
@@ -160,6 +161,19 @@ int fs_open(struct fs_file_t *zfp, const char *file_name, fs_mode_t flags)
		return -ENOTSUP;
	}

	if ((flags & FS_O_TRUNC) != 0) {
		if ((flags & FS_O_WRITE) == 0) {
			/** Truncate not allowed when file is not opened for write */
			LOG_ERR("file should be opened for write to truncate!!");
			return -EACCES;
		}
		CHECKIF(mp->fs->truncate == NULL) {
			LOG_ERR("file truncation not supported!!");
			return -ENOTSUP;
		}
		truncate_file = true;
	}

	zfp->mp = mp;
	rc = mp->fs->open(zfp, file_name, flags);
	if (rc < 0) {
@@ -168,6 +182,16 @@ int fs_open(struct fs_file_t *zfp, const char *file_name, fs_mode_t flags)
		return rc;
	}

	if (truncate_file) {
		/* Truncate the opened file to 0 length */
		rc = mp->fs->truncate(zfp, 0);
		if (rc < 0) {
			LOG_ERR("file truncation failed (%d)", rc);
			zfp->mp = NULL;
			return rc;
		}
	}

	/* Copy flags to zfp for use with other fs_ API calls */
	zfp->flags = flags;
